Plan opportunities which encourage children’s expressive art and design

Qualification: Level 3 Diploma for the Early Years Educator
Unit: Unit 3.4: Contribute to enabling play environments
Learning outcome: 9 Be able to plan and lead opportunities which encourage children’s engagement in expressive arts and design
Assessment criteria: 9.1 Plan opportunities which encourage children’s expressive art and design

Advertisement
  • The EYFS states that: “The development of children’s artistic and cultural awareness supports their imagination and creativity”
  • Opportunities that encourage expressive art and design in children include:
    • Making and playing with musical instruments (e.g. shakers etc.)
    • Mark-making with a variety of tools (e.g. pens, brushes, stamps etc.)
    • Dancing and other types of expressive movement
    • Sensory play (e.g. slime, sand, water, clay etc.)
    • Crafts (e.g. collage-making, plasticine models etc.)
